Redefining the treatment of Chagas disease: a review of recent clinical and pharmacological data for a novel formulation of nifurtimox
Nifurtimox has been used for over 50 years to treat patients with Chagas disease, a potentially life-threatening neglected tropical disease caused by the protozoan parasite Trypanosoma cruzi. Without effective antitrypanosomal treatment, the infection can persist and progress to a chronic, often debilitating, clinical form. Migration and urbanization, as well as the shifting distribution of the parasite’s insect vector, have contributed to the emergence of Chagas disease as a global health threat. Administration of nifurtimox involves adjusting the dose for age and body weight. Particularly for children, this often requires the previously available 120 mg tablet to be divided manually, which could be problematic. To address this challenge, a new formulation tablet of nifurtimox was developed. Available in two dose strengths, 30 mg and 120 mg, the new formulation tablets contain a functional score line to facilitate accurate division. In addition, the formulation now allows rapid and easy dispersion in water to form a slurry for use by patients with difficulty swallowing tablets. These features enable more accurate body-weight-based and age-appropriate dosing and administration, which should prove beneficial for younger patients, including newborns and babies with a body weight ≥2.5 kg. Development of the new formulation nifurtimox tablets was guided by substantially updating pharmacological and clinical knowledge of the drug to meet current standards and regulatory requirements. This was achieved by conducting a substantial array of additional non-clinical and clinical studies to better understand and characterize clinically relevant aspects of nifurtimox pharmacokinetics. The efficacy and safety of the new tablet in children with Chagas disease was subsequently demonstrated in a large prospective randomized clinical trial with prolonged follow-up. In the present paper, we review key findings that contributed to the successful clinical development of the new formulation nifurtimox tablet, the availability of which redefines the treatment of young patients with Chagas disease.

A humanized antibody against mucormycosis targets angioinvasion and augments the host immune response
An anti-CotH humanized IgG1 antibody protects against lethal mucormycosis when given as adjunctive therapy to immunocompromised mice.

Asymptomatic CMV Suppression with Letermovir Improves Immunologic and Functional Aging-related Outcomes in Treated HIV

Letermovir significantly increased CD4 counts, especially in women and those with persistently low CD4 T cells, improved CD4/CD8 ratio and physical function
